01 Introduction
The inverter is designed for both indoor and outdoor use, which could be used with or without
existing grid-tied inverter systems to store energy using batteries.
Energy produced from the grid-tied inverters will be used to optimize self-consumption, excess
will be used to charge the battery, anymore could be exported to the grid. Loads will be supported
in priority by grid-tied system, then battery power, if more power is needed, energy will be
imported from the grid.
The introduction describes a general behavior of the system.
The operation mode can be adjusted on PV Master App
depending on the system layout. Below are the general
operation modes for the system:
The system normally has the following operation modes based on your conguration and layout
conditions.
Mode I
Energy from grid-tied inverters optimize loads,
excess will be used to charge the battery,
anymore will be exported to the grid.
Mode III
When grid power fails, battery will discharge to
support back-up loads.
Mode II
When energy from grid-tied inverters is
weak, battery will discharge to support the
load in priority together with the grid.
Mode IV
Battery could be charged by grid, and
charge time/power could be set exibly on
PV Master App.
